What does brain fog feel like Covid?

Key Takeaways. Brain fog is a common symptom reported by COVID long-haulers. People who have brain fog describe it as the inability to concentrate or to think clearly, as well as trouble remembering things.

How long does Covid 19 brain fog last?

Brain Fog Can Persist 8 Months After COVID: Study. Oct. 25, 2021 – Patients treated for COVID-19 still had high rates of brain fog an average of more than 7 months after diagnosis, a new study finds.

Can brain fog be caused by anxiety?

Brain fog anxiety happens when a person feels anxious and also has difficulty concentrating or thinking clearly. Many conditions may cause anxiety and brain fog, including mental health diagnoses and physical illnesses. It is normal to experience occasional brain fog and anxiety, especially during times of high stress.

Why does my brain feel weird all the time?

Brain fog can be a symptom of a nutrient deficiency, sleep disorder, bacterial overgrowth from overconsumption of sugar, depression, or even a thyroid condition. Other common brain fog causes include eating too much and too often, inactivity, not getting enough sleep, chronic stress, and a poor diet.

Why does my head feel fuzzy all the time?

Allergies and intolerances to certain foods (particularly gluten and additives such as aspartame, sucralose, and monosodium glutamate) can also make your head feel fuzzy. The same goes for dehydration and diets low in brain-friendly carbs and healthy fats: if you want your brain to work, you need to feed it right.
